以太坊开发什么语言

来源:币社区 编辑: 发布时间:2026-02-23

以太坊开发主要用Solidity,这是专为智能合约设计的语言,类似JavaScript但更严谨。想深入底层或工具开发,Go、Rust、Python也是重要选项,它们分别用于客户端、高性能模块和脚本自动化。新手从Solidity入门最直接。

以太坊开发什么语言

Solidity绝对是你的第一站。这语言长得和JavaScript挺像,但它是专门写给以太坊虚拟机(EVM)看的,用来定死各种链上规则。你写的借贷协议、NFT mint逻辑、DAO投票规则,九成都是用Solidity敲出来的。它语法不难学,网上教程一堆,remix这种在线IDE还能让你直接在浏览器里写合约、调试,对新人特别友好。虽说它有些特性比如gas优化得慢慢琢磨,但搞定它,你基本上就能造出大部分想要的DApp了。

以太坊开发什么语言

不过光会Solidity可能不够玩。如果你要捣鼓以太坊客户端,像Geth这种,那Go语言就是主力。很多区块链基础设施项目偏爱Go,因为它并发处理强,性能也好。要是追求极致效率和安全性,Rust最近几年在币圈火得不行,像新区块链范式常常拿它写核心模块。至于Python,更多是当“胶水”用,写脚本跑测试、自动化部署、分析链上数据特别顺手,能帮你省下大量重复劳动的时间。

以太坊开发什么语言

具体选哪门语言,看你盯上哪个环节。专心做智能合约应用,死磕Solidity加一点前端JavaScript就够了。要是想往底层协议或基础设施发展,Go或Rust就必须加点技能点了。实际开发中这些语言常常混着用,一个项目里Solidity写合约,Go跑节点,Python做测试很正常。多学一门就多一手工具,看到的机会也多一点。

推荐阅读
火必(Huobi)苹果版看行情,就靠App里那几个核心功能:打开App直接看自选,首页大盘盯着BTC/ETH等主流币实时涨跌,点进具体币种能看到K线图和深度买卖盘,想深入分析就多用“行情”板块里的涨跌幅、市值等筛选排序工具。 火必App你打
用户头像 币圈小叶
140 02-23
在币圈,“中9收加密台”是个黑话,意思是以“中国”和“收款”的谐音,代指寻找能处理大额加密资产(九位数,即亿级)交易的OTC(场外交易)渠道或中介。其核心费用没有固定标准,通常由风险溢价、资金规模、币种和渠道安全性共同决定,总成本可能在交易
用户头像 币圈小叶
849 02-23
在火必交易所将USDT兑换成BTC,核心就两步:将USDT充值或划转到你的火必现货账户,然后在BTC/USDT交易对中下单买入。简单说,就是找到交易界面,输入你想用多少USDT买BTC,点击市价或限价单确认,成交后BTC就会存入你的账户。整
用户头像 币圈小叶
432 02-23
手机版聚币网充值,核心就两步:先获取你的专属充值地址,再从你的钱包或交易所往这个地址转币。整个过程在APP的“资产”或“充值”页面完成,关键是确保充值网络、币种和地址完全匹配,别弄错。 打开聚币APP,找到底部导航栏的“资产”点进去。你会看
用户头像 币圈小叶
607 02-23
生成比特币账户实质是创建一对密钥:私钥和公钥。别被术语吓到,你就把它理解成一个自己绝对保密的密码(私钥)和一个可以公开的收款码(公钥地址)。核心就两步:用靠谱的钱包软件生成并安全备份好私钥。私钥就是一切,丢了它,你的比特币就永远找不回了。
用户头像 币圈小叶
380 02-23
想用手里的FIL币借贷,直接上头部DeFi平台或主流交易所就行。Aave和Compound这类主流协议靠谱,必安、ok交易所这些大所也内置了借贷服务,把FIL存进去当抵押品就能借出稳定币或其他资产,注意清算风险。 先说DeFi平台,比如Aave
用户头像 币圈小叶
157 02-23
查看更多